| All measurements in inches please. The tape measure
should be pulled snug, but not so tight that you can't fit two
fingers underneath it. |
Horizontal Measurements
As you are taking the 8 following measurements make sure
that the measuring tape is parallel to the floor. |
|
Waist
Around the body at the belly button. Make
sure the tape measure is parallel to the floor. |
|
Chest
Around the body just below the armpits.
Make sure that the tape measure is parallel to the floor. |
|
Upper Hip
Around the body right over the hip bone,
approximately 3-4 inches above the lower hip measurement. |
|
Lower Hip
Around the body over the fullest part
of the buttocks, at crotch level. |
|
Upper Thigh
Around the leg 1 inch below crotch level. |
|
Lower Thigh
4 inches below the upper thigh measurement. |
|
Knee
Over the knee cap. |
|
Across Front
From armhole seam to armhole seam on a
closely fitting shirt across the front, midway between the shoulder
and the armpit. |
|
Across Back
From armhole seam to armhole seam
across the back, midway between the shoulder and armpit. |
Length Measurements
These measurements
should be vertical to the floor. |
|
Height |
|
Girth
From side of the neck, all the way under
the crotch to the same spot on the side of the neck. This will
usually be longer than your tape measure. Tape should be pulled
snug, but not uncomfortably tight. |
|
Side Of Neck To Floor |
|
Inseam
From the crotch to ½ inch from
the floor with your stage costume boots on. Make sure that
the measuring tape starts as high up as you can get in your
crotch. |
| When you take the 4 following measurements,
tie a string around your chest, right under your arms. Make
sure that the string is as high as possible, almost cutting
into the armpits, while still remaining parallel to the floor. |
|
Front Armhole Depth
From the side of the neck to the underarm
string in the front. |
|
Back Armhole Depth
F rom the side of the neck
to th underarm string in the back. |
|
Under Arm To Knee |
|
Under Arm To Floor |
| As you are taking the 3 following
measurements, tie a string around your hips, 3 inches above the
level of your crotch, to use a reference point. Make sure the
string is parallel to the floor. |
|
Under Arm To Hips |
|
Front Hip Length
From side of neck to where hips
are measured down the front. |
|
Back Hip Length
From side of the neck to where
the hips are measured down the back. |
Arm And Collar Measurements |
|
Bicep
Around the arm at the most muscular part,
fully flexed. |
|
Sleeve
From top of arm to 2nd knuckle of thumb. |
|
Shoulder
From the side of the neck to the top
of the sleeve. |
|
Wing Span
Arms outstretched fingertip to fingertip. |
|
Neck
Taken at the base of the neck - this should
be the same as the collar size on your shirts, but check
for yourself. |
